AI Summary
- Local governments may authorize permittee-responsible mitigation on government-owned conservation lands when state and federal mitigation bank credits are unavailable for a project
- Permittee-responsible mitigation must consist of restoration or enhancement activities and comply with permitting requirements under s. 373.4136
- Creates an exception allowing local governments to provide mitigation for projects other than their own when the mitigation occurs on lands purchased for conservation purposes under this provision
- Maintains existing exemptions for mitigation banks permitted before December 31, 2011, transportation projects, mining activities, single-family lots, electric utility impacts, and sovereign submerged lands
- Effective date: July 1, 2019
